| Aspect | Home Health Branch Director | Home Health Nurse |
|---|
| Credentials | RN license, management experience | RN license, clinical skills |
| Work Environment | Office management, administrative tasks | Patient care, clinical settings |
| Employer & Industry | Home health agencies, healthcare organizations | Hospitals, clinics, home health agencies |
| Primary Focus | Overseeing branch operations, staff management | Providing direct patient care, clinical assessments |
The Home Health Branch Director primarily manages operations and staff within a home health agency, focusing on administrative and leadership duties. In contrast, the Home Health Nurse provides direct patient care, focusing on clinical assessments and treatment. Both roles require RN licensure, but their responsibilities and work environments differ significantly.
